Sat 1360130909702219

decimal
334052.909702219
degree
0°124052′1412″909702219‴
percentile
64.76813862849352%
name
effyiddwhek
cycle
0
epoch
1
period
165
block
334052
offset
909702219
timestamp
rarity
common